Fuel Tank: Removal
- REMOVE REAR SEAT CUSHION WITH COVER PAD SUB-ASSEMBLY (See REMOVAL )
- DISCHARGE FUEL SYSTEM PRESSURE (See REMOVAL )
- DISCONNECT FUEL TANK MAIN TUBE SUB-ASSEMBLY (See REMOVAL )
- REMOVE FUEL PUMP GAUGE RETAINER (See REMOVAL )
- REMOVE FUEL SUCTION WITH PUMP AND GAUGE TUBE ASSEMBLY (See REMOVAL )
- DRAIN FUEL
- REMOVE CHARCOAL CANISTER ASSEMBLY
Refer to the procedures under "REMOVE CHARCOAL CANISTER ASSEMBLY" (See REMOVAL ).
- REMOVE NO. 2 CENTER EXHAUST PIPE ASSEMBLY
- Remove the 4 bolts and 2 compression spring and remove the No. 2 center exhaust pipe assembly.
- REMOVE REAR FLOOR SIDE MEMBER COVER RH
- Remove the nut, grommet and 2 bolts, then remove the rear floor side member cover RH.
- REMOVE REAR FLOOR SIDE MEMBER COVER LH
- Remove the nut, grommet and 2 bolts, then remove the rear floor side member cover LH.
- REMOVE REAR FLOOR SIDE MEMBER BRACE SUB-ASSEMBLY
- Remove the 4 bolts and remove the rear floor side member brace sub-assembly.
- REMOVE NO. 1 FUEL TANK PROTECTOR SUB-ASSEMBLY
- Remove the 3 bolts and a nut, then remove the No. 1 fuel tank protector sub-assembly.
- DISCONNECT FUEL TANK MAIN TUBE SUB-ASSEMBLY
- Release the lock as shown in the illustration, then pull and remove the fuel tank main tube.
NOTE:
- Remove any dirt and foreign matter from the clip before performing this work.
- Avoid getting any scratches or foreign matter on the parts when disconnecting, as the quick connector has an O-ring that seals the plug.
- Perform this work by hand. Do not use any tools.
- Do not forcibly bend, twist or turn the nylon tube.
- Protect the disconnected parts by covering them with a plastic bag.
- If the connector and pipe are stuck, disconnect the nylon tube by turning it by hand to release it.
- Release the lock as shown in the illustration, then pull and remove the fuel tank main tube.
- DISCONNECT FUEL TANK TO FILLER PIPE HOSE
- Disconnect the fuel tank to filler pipe hose.

- REMOVE FUEL TANK ASSEMBLY
- Remove the 2 bolts and separate the parking brake cable assembly.
- Set the mission jack under the fuel tank.
- Remove the 4 bolts and remove the fuel tank assembly.
- REMOVE FUEL TANK CUSHION
- Remove the No. 1 fuel tank cushion and 3 No. 2 fuel tank cushions.
- REMOVE FUEL TANK MAIN TUBE SUB-ASSEMBLY
- Remove the fuel tank main tube sub-assembly from the fuel tank.
